    Stan Lee's superhero juggernaut soldiers on with Dan Abnett and Andy Lanning on the front lines! Find out if Stewart will continue saving the streets as Soldier Zero or if someone close to him will take up the mantle. The second arc of the bestselling series comes to a close and will have you yelling 'Excelsior!'
